Introduction to the Dragon Ball Universe
The Dragon Ball universe is a rich tapestry of intergalactic adventures, powerful warriors, and intricate lore, created by Akira Toriyama. It debuted in 1984 as a manga series serialized in Weekly Shōnen Jump, quickly gaining immense popularity that transcended borders, leading to animated adaptations, movies, and merchandise. The franchise has evolved significantly over the decades, maintaining a dedicated fan base and expanding its narrative through various arcs, including Dragon Ball, Dragon Ball Z, Dragon Ball GT, Dragon Ball Super, and the original manga's sequel, Dragon Ball Super.
At the heart of the Dragon Ball saga lies the pursuit of power, encapsulated by the concept of 'ki' and the characters' abilities to harness it. Power levels are pivotal to the Dragon Ball storyline; they depict the immense strength and combat prowess of each character. From Goku's groundbreaking transformation into Super Saiyan to Vegeta's relentless quest for supremacy, these evolving power levels consistently define the landscape of battles within the universe.

The Top 10 Strongest Dragon Ball Characters
The Dragon Ball universe is renowned for its powerful characters, and determining the strongest among them is a fascinating challenge. Here is a ranked list of the ten strongest Dragon Ball characters, along with key details highlighting their individual powers and contributions to the series.
1. Zeno: As the Omni-King, Zeno possesses absolute control over all universes. His ability to erase entire dimensions with a mere thought makes him the most formidable character in the franchise.
2. Goku (Ultra Instinct): Goku reaches extraordinary levels with Ultra Instinct, enabling him to react instinctively to danger and significantly enhancing his fighting abilities while further harnessing his Saiyan strength.
3. Vegeta (Ultra Ego): Vegeta’s Ultra Ego transformation allows him to propel his power to new heights during battle. This transformation reflects his pride and fighting spirit, making him a formidable rival to even Goku.
4. Beerus: The God of Destruction is a master of martial arts and possesses immense destructive capability. Beerus's power showcases the fearsome strength wielded by deities in the Dragon Ball universe.
5. Broly: The Legendary Super Saiyan is known for his unmatched power during combat. Broly's transformation and relentless fury make him a warrior of unimaginable strength, capable of overpowering many foes.
6. Jiren: Initially an opponent of Goku, Jiren's raw strength and combat experience allow him to overpower most characters. His dedication to strength and justice positions him among the strongest in the series.
7. Gogeta: As a fusion between Goku and Vegeta, Gogeta combines their strengths and abilities, providing an impressive display of prowess in battle, especially when utilizing the Super Saiyan Blue transformation.
8. Frieza: Known for his cunning and ruthlessness, Frieza's evolution through multiple forms enhances his power continually. His Golden Form exhibits extraordinary durability and speed, allowing him to pose a significant threat.
9. Cell: The perfect bio-engineered warrior, Cell embodies an array of formidable abilities, including regeneration and various fighting techniques. His Perfect Form allows him to challenge even the mightiest opponents.
10. Piccolo: Though often overshadowed, Piccolo's strategic mind and adaptability in battle make him a vital asset. He continues to grow stronger, leveraging his Namekian heritage and combat experience to rank in the top ten.

Another noteworthy character is Android 17. During the Tournament of Power, he showcased remarkable resilience and cunning tactics, ultimately earning the title of the last fighter standing. His self-awareness, abilities, and versatility make him a formidable entity, particularly in team dynamics where strategy is crucial. Android 17’s transformation from antagonist to hero emphasizes growth and redemption, highlighting that power is not solely about raw strength.
